# SupermakerAI Pose Generator
A lightweight Elixir library for generating pose estimations using AI models. Simplifies integration with various pose estimation APIs and provides a consistent interface for your Elixir applications.
## Installation
Add `supermaker_ai_pose_generator` to your list of dependencies in `mix.exs`:
elixir
def deps do
[
{:supermaker_ai_pose_generator, "~> 0.1.0"}
]
end
Then run:
bash
mix deps.get
mix compile
## Usage
This library provides a set of functions for interacting with pose estimation services. Here are some example usages:
**1. Basic Pose Estimation from Image URL:**
elixir
alias SupermakerAIPoseGenerator.Client
image_url = "https://example.com/image.jpg"
case Client.estimate_pose_from_url(image_url) do
{:ok, pose_data} ->
IO.inspect(pose_data, label: "Pose Data")
{:error, reason} ->
IO.puts("Error: #{reason}")
end
**2. Extracting Keypoints from Pose Data:**
elixir
alias SupermakerAIPoseGenerator.Client
image_url = "https://example.com/person.png"
Client.estimate_pose_from_url(image_url)
|> case do
{:ok, pose_data} ->
keypoints = SupermakerAIPoseGenerator.Keypoints.extract(pose_data)
IO.inspect(keypoints, label: "Extracted Keypoints")
{:error, reason} ->
IO.puts("Error: #{reason}")
end
**3. Filtering Keypoints by Confidence Score:**
elixir
alias SupermakerAIPoseGenerator.Client
alias SupermakerAIPoseGenerator.Keypoints
image_url = "https://example.com/action_shot.jpeg"
Client.estimate_pose_from_url(image_url)
|> case do
{:ok, pose_data} ->
filtered_keypoints =
pose_data
|> Keypoints.extract()
|> Keypoints.filter_by_confidence(0.8) # Only keypoints with confidence >= 0.8
IO.inspect(filtered_keypoints, label: "Filtered Keypoints")
{:error, reason} ->
IO.puts("Error: #{reason}")
end

## Features
* Simplified interface for pose estimation APIs.
* Functions to extract and filter keypoints from pose data.
* Consistent data structures for representing pose information.
* Easy integration into Elixir applications using pipes and pattern matching.
* Provides a foundation for building more advanced pose-based applications.
